Factors Affecting Cost

Installing a new thermostat can improve the efficiency and control of heating and cooling systems. This process involves selecting appropriate materials, assessing the scope of work, and understanding potential considerations related to permits and additional features. The following overview provides a neutral understanding of typical project aspects involved in thermostat installation.

  • Materials: Includes the thermostat device, mounting hardware, wiring, and possibly a new wall plate or cover.
  • Size and Scope: Varies based on the existing system, with installations ranging from simple replacements to more complex setups requiring additional components.
  • Labor Complexity: Typically straightforward for standard models, but may increase with advanced features or incompatible wiring systems.
  • Permitting: May require local permits depending on regional regulations or if electrical modifications are involved.
  • Extras: Additional features such as smart capabilities, remote sensors, or integration with home automation systems may influence overall project considerations.
